The average professional receives over 120 emails per day. Over a career, that adds up to hundreds of thousands of messages — most of which you will never need again. Email management is the practice of organizing, prioritizing, and maintaining your inbox so you spend less time on email and more time on work that matters.

If your inbox has grown beyond what manual sorting can handle, you are not alone. Most people have between 5,000 and 50,000 unread emails. The good news: with the right email management tool, you can bring that number to zero in minutes, not months.

Why Email Management Matters

An overflowing inbox is not just annoying — it has real costs:

  • Time drain: Workers spend an average of 28% of their workweek managing email (McKinsey Global Institute). That is over 11 hours per week.
  • Missed messages: Important emails get buried under newsletters, promotions, and old threads you forgot to archive.
  • Mental load: Research from the University of British Columbia found that people who check email less frequently report significantly lower stress levels.
  • Storage limits: Gmail, Outlook, and Yahoo all impose storage quotas. Thousands of old emails with attachments consume space you could use for files you actually need.

Effective email management is not about checking your inbox more often. It is about having a system that keeps your inbox clean without constant effort.

What to Look for in an Email Management Tool

Not all email management solutions are equal. Here is what separates the tools that actually work from those that just add another layer of complexity:

  • Bulk operations: You should be able to select hundreds or thousands of emails at once — by sender, date, size, or subject — and act on them in a single click.
  • Unsubscribe at scale: One-by-one unsubscribing is impractical when you are on 200+ mailing lists. Look for mass unsubscribe capabilities.
  • Works with your provider: Your tool should connect to Gmail, Outlook, Yahoo, iCloud, and any IMAP-compatible provider without requiring you to switch email services.
  • Privacy protection: Some email tools scan your message content to build advertising profiles or sell data. Choose a tool that uses metadata only — sender, subject line, date — and never reads the body of your emails.
  • Speed: If it takes longer to use the tool than to do things manually, it defeats the purpose. The best tools process thousands of emails in seconds.

Is email management the same as inbox zero?

Inbox zero is one goal of email management, but email management is broader. It includes unsubscribing from unwanted senders, organizing messages by category, setting up automation rules, and regularly cleaning out old emails. Inbox zero is a result of good email management, not the only approach.
